摘要
Two cadmium(II) complexes of betaine (BET) have been prepared and characterized by X-ray crystallography. [Cd(BET) (mu-Cl)2] infinity (1), is a one-dimensional polymer in which each cadmium atom is coordinated by two pairs of bridging chlorine atoms [Cd-Cl = 2.631(2), 2.614(2) angstrom] and two oxygen atoms from different bridging carboxylate groups [Cd-O = 2.291(6), 2.329(6) angstrom] in the form of a compressed octahedron. [Cd(BET)(H2O)Cl (mu-Cl)]2 (2) is a dimer with each cadmium atom in a distorted octahedral coordination environment, being surrounded by a chelating bidentate carboxylate group [2.480(2), 2.332(3) angstrom], one aqua ligand [2.364(3) angstrom], two bridging chlorine atoms [2.659(1), 2.557(1) angstrom], and one terminal chlorine atom [2.480(1) angstrom.
